Mobile Gaming: Beyond the Desktop Horizon
Historically, online gambling was confined to desktop interfaces, with platforms relying heavily on browser-based interactions. However, according to industry reports, mobile casino traffic now accounts for over 65% of global online gambling activity as of 2023 (Source: H2 Gambling Capital). This dramatic increase underscores the importance of mobile-first strategies, not as an optional enhancement but as a core pillar of growth.
Advances in mobile technology have enabled high-quality graphics, live dealer streams, and interactive features, rivaling or surpassing desktop experiences. Recognising this trend, leading operators have invested heavily in developing dedicated mobile applications that optimise user engagement and security.
